Prohibition

In 2010, only those with a ‘celebrity’ status were considered to be influencers. Fast forward 10 years, and even though celebrities still have a role to play, an ‘influencer’ can now refer to anyone who has an established social media following and is considered to have ‘influence’ over their followers. A post from a celebrity may reach a large group of people, but these may not necessarily be engaged with your brand.

What’s the difference between geofencing and geotargeting?

Axia PR

How to properly use these location-specific digital techniques. Digital marketing is a tricky domain with plenty of jargon that can leave you scratching your head. Take, for example, geofencing and geotargeting. Although they sound similar, these location-based strategies are quite different. Learning the difference between geofencing and geotargeting can significantly enhance your overall digital marketing efforts and your ROI.
